So we have angela who wants some money, then she's going to spend some and give some to chloe, and then she's going to end up giving something to pamela.
00:09
Well let's see how much she's going to end up...
00:12
How much did angela have to begin with? well let's start with x.
00:16
Okay, so now she's going to spend 120 of that, so we're going to decrease that by 120.
00:22
Now she's going to give 60 % of what she has left to chloe, so that means she's going to take 60 % of this, .6, and give that to chloe.
00:34
So now chloe has .6 of what angela had.
00:39
So what's chloe going to do? she's going to spend $80, so we're going to decrease that by 80.
00:47
Now she's going to give half of what's remaining to pamela.
00:52
So pamela, she's going to take half of this, which is .5, and give that to pamela.
00:58
So now pamela has .5 of this .6, x minus 120, minus 80.
